My New Guinea Pig coco licks my arms and hands when she lies on my lap and I pet her, like a cat! Does she just like the taste of my skin, is she looking for nutrients or is she just licking my skin out of affection? I’ve heard that guinea pigs lick each other to show affection.

Hi, it can mean a lot of things, showing affection is one, licking for nutrients in particular, salt. It can also mean they're telling you they need to pee.
 
Mine licks a lot more after I've been for a run (before I shower) so I'm going with the salty thing! (When I did run that is, before the old foot got too old.)
 
Some of my pigs have been big 'kissers' and others not so much. It's likely affection, the taste of your skin (salt, etc.) or a combination of both.
